SANTA is heading to the Surf Coast next month, stopping in Torquay and Lorne for free photos and festive family activities.

He will arrive with a surfy twist, complete with his own surfboard, at the Torquay Visitor Information Centre on December 6 between 10am and 1pm.

His visit falls alongside the Torquay Library’s annual family fun day, which will feature an array of craft activities, board games and a festive market filled with locally made, artisanal stocking stuffers.

Surfy Santa will then visit the Lorne Visitor Information Centre on Saturday, December 13 between 10am and 1pm, where children are invited to great creative by adding to a giant colouring wall.

A tripod will be available for phones and staff will be on hand to assist with photos.

 

 

Children can also drop off letters for Santa at either centre until December 18 to receive a reply before Christmas.

Surf Coast Shire mayor Libby Stapleton encouraged families to get involved and enjoy the festivities.

“Everyone is invited to come along, see Santa and get into the spirit of the season,” she said.

“You can use your phone to get a free photo with Santa and enjoy all the festival activities happening at our visitor information centres.

“We look forward to welcoming lots of people through the doors.”

 

Families can get free photos with Surfy Santa at the Torquay and Lorne visitor information centres next month. Photo: SUPPLIED

 

Santa will also appear at community carol events across the shire and will visit the Anglesea shopping strip on Friday, December 19 between 3pm and 4pm. He will be accompanied by roving carollers.

Each of these events form part of the shire’s new Share in the Surf Coast Spirit campaign, which aims to celebrate the festive season and all that locals love about living in the region.
